One Thermostat That Works on Any System You Install

HVAC installs rarely happen under ideal conditions. Contractors may be working with multi-stage equipment, add-on accessories, older homes with brick walls, or finished spaces where running new wire is difficult or impossible. But most thermostats are designed around a narrow set of system configurations, forcing contractors to stock multiple models or work around wiring limitations. The result is added time, cost, and complexity on jobs that should be straightforward.

The Boldr Universal Thermostat is built to cover virtually every residential and commercial HVAC system in the U.S. Mini-splits, heat pumps, VRF systems, central ducted systems, boilers, fan coils, and mixed-system installs all work with one platform. The Display and Base design lets you place controls where they make sense for the job. On jobs where running new thermostat wire through finished walls isn't an option, the wireless communication between the base and display gives you the flexibility to install the base directly at the equipment and mount the display anywhere in the home, with no new wire pulls required.

The terminals on the Universal Thermostat are assignable, which means you can configure the stat for whatever system and accessories you are installing without swapping hardware. The thermostat has capabilities to monitor system behavior, accessories, and supply and return temperatures at the equipment in real time. That data can feed into the Boldr Pro platform, so your team can see unit health, track performance degradation, and catch issues before a customer calls. When something does come up, you already know what the system has been doing before you send a tech.

On the business side, Boldr Pro gives contractors a set of tools that keep working for you after the install is done. Your logo and contact details show up inside the customer app on every system you install, so your name stays in front of the customer without any ongoing effort. When system health data points to a maintenance need, the platform helps you make a data-backed service recommendation instead of a cold call. That shift from reactive to proactive is where maintenance plan penetration goes up and nuisance callbacks come down. Boldr Pro will also include a dedicated account manager, live technical support, and onboarding training for your team, backed by a 5-year pro warranty on hardware.
